Frequently Asked Questions about El Monte
How much are Studio apartments in El Monte?
There are currently 326 Studio Apartments in El Monte with rent ranges from $1,175 to $2,600 with an average price of $1,869.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om El Monte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in El Monte ranges from $960 to $5,150 with an average monthly rent of $2,260.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in El Monte c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in El Monte range from $1,895 to $4,950.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,405.
